<p dir="ltr">We don't really need coders, per se. Most of what the Lubuntu Team is<br>
doing is providing support, creating documentation, reporting and<br>
triaging bugs, testing images and fixes, creating graphics, and<br>
packaging. Plus, we're happy to provide support for those that want to<br>
learn more. That said, there's a place for *everyone*.</p>
